Output 34e9f3fb63af2b75f5dbd436b22f0de8b27a3bb56ab97d7708ad27987bcead96:37

value
670843795
script pubkey
OP_0 OP_PUSHBYTES_20 1413b30e7bfaf7ed89da4f01b53c57249453de0c
address
bc1qzsfmxrnmltm7mzw6fuqm20zhyj298hsvy0cn4v
transaction
34e9f3fb63af2b75f5dbd436b22f0de8b27a3bb56ab97d7708ad27987bcead96